Arrowhead Collection

Caption says, "5-AL-398. View showing arrowhead collection of Mrs. Mamie C. Winters. Bottom and third rows are types used in game hunting. Those in second row were used for enemy warfare. Arrowhead at the bottom of picture was used to inflict a stunning blow and not for killing."
Date: October 16, 1946
Creator: Reynolds, R. M.
System: The Gateway to Oklahoma History

Arrowhead Collection

Caption says, "5-AL-399. View showing flint knives and awls collection of Mrs. Mamie C. Winters. Spear point shown at bottom of picture. Middle row left to right: bladed knife used by Comanche Indians. Second and third used as skinning knives, fourth is a corner-tang used by the Plains Indians. Top row are two types of awls used in punching holes in leather."
